1000+ Courses for Free
Log in
If an account with this email id exists, you will receive instructions to reset your password.
-
Advance your career with accredited online programs from world-class universities
-
Develop new skills with high-quality premium online courses
-
Learn for free with 1000+ introductory courses
Sign up
Loading...
- Free Courses
- Full Stack Web Development free courses
Free Full Stack Web Development Courses
Great Learning Academy’s free full-stack web development courses cover HTML, CSS, JavaScript, React, Angular, front-end development, and end-to-end full-stack concepts. Learn semantic HTML, forms, accessibility, styling, layouts, DOM manipulation, event handling, APIs, debugging, responsive design, backend basics, database integration, testing, deployment, and CI/CD practices.
University & Pro Programs
Free Full Stack Web Development Courses
Filter
Skills: HTML Fundamentals and Document Structure, Semantic HTML for better accessibility and SEO, Creating and Styling web forms, Knowledge of Integrating Multimedia Elements
View Course
Skills: HTML Fundamentals, Web Page Formatting, Using HTML Tags, Creating and Customizing Websites, Table Creation & Manipulation, Rowspan & Colspan Concepts, HTML Forms Development, Creating Login/Registration Forms, Enhancing Website Performance
View Course
Skills: CSS, Website Styling, CSS Syntax, CSS Selectors, Inline CSS, Internal CSS, External CSS, CSS Border, CSS Background, Box Model, CSS Comments, CSS Editors
View Course
Skills: CSS, CSS Box Model, Web Design Basics, Web Page Presentation, Web Page Layout, Colors And Fonts, CSS Border, CSS Padding, CSS Margin, Applying Borders From Different Directions, Hands-On CSS Implementation, Creating And Designing Web Pages
View Course
Skills: JavaScript Basics, Data Types, Control Structures, Functions, DOM Manipulation, Event Handling, Error Handling, JSON, Asynchronous Programming, APIs, Debugging
View Course
Skills: AngularJS To Angular7, Typescript, Data Types, Classes, Objects, Interfaces, Generics, Angular7 Components, Templates, Styles, Angular7 Modules, Angular7 Decorators
View Course
Skills: HTML Basics, CSS Fundamentals, JavaScript Essentials, Development Environment Setup, Create React App, Modern JavaScript Features, Core React Concepts, JSX, Component Management, State Management, Building React Applications.
View Course
Skills: HTML Fundamentals and Document Structure, Semantic HTML for better accessibility and SEO, Creating and Styling web forms, Knowledge of Integrating Multimedia Elements
View Course
View Course
Skills: HTML Fundamentals, Web Page Formatting, Using HTML Tags, Creating and Customizing Websites, Table Creation & Manipulation, Rowspan & Colspan Concepts, HTML Forms Development, Creating Login/Registration Forms, Enhancing Website Performance
View Course
Skills: CSS, Website Styling, CSS Syntax, CSS Selectors, Inline CSS, Internal CSS, External CSS, CSS Border, CSS Background, Box Model, CSS Comments, CSS Editors
View Course
Skills: CSS, CSS Box Model, Web Design Basics, Web Page Presentation, Web Page Layout, Colors And Fonts, CSS Border, CSS Padding, CSS Margin, Applying Borders From Different Directions, Hands-On CSS Implementation, Creating And Designing Web Pages
View Course
View Course
Skills: JavaScript Basics, Data Types, Control Structures, Functions, DOM Manipulation, Event Handling, Error Handling, JSON, Asynchronous Programming, APIs, Debugging
View Course
Skills: AngularJS To Angular7, Typescript, Data Types, Classes, Objects, Interfaces, Generics, Angular7 Components, Templates, Styles, Angular7 Modules, Angular7 Decorators
View Course
Skills: HTML Basics, CSS Fundamentals, JavaScript Essentials, Development Environment Setup, Create React App, Modern JavaScript Features, Core React Concepts, JSX, Component Management, State Management, Building React Applications.
View Course
Explore Courses
Learn Full Stack Web Development Courses for Free
These free full-stack web development courses online build a practical learning path from front-end basics to framework-based and end-to-end web development. You learn HTML, CSS, and JavaScript, including document structure, semantic HTML, forms, accessibility, SEO basics, styling, selectors, layouts, box model concepts, DOM manipulation, event handling, JSON, APIs, asynchronous programming, and debugging. This helps you build a strong foundation for creating structured, responsive, and interactive web experiences.
As you progress, you apply those skills through hands-on work, including JavaScript projects, browser-based games, e-commerce website development, and landing page creation. The collection also includes React, Angular, front-end essentials, end-to-end full-stack development, and MERN-based learning, along with exposure to backend technologies, database management, API integration, version control, testing, deployment, and CI/CD practices. By the end of these free full-stack web development courses for beginners, you are better prepared to build real web applications, strengthen your portfolio, and move toward front-end or full-stack developer roles with more confidence.
Skills You’ll Gain in These Best Free Full Stack Web Development Courses
Front-End Technologies: HTML, CSS, JavaScript, Bootstrap, AngularJS, ReactJS
Back-End Technologies: PHP, Java, Python, NodeJS, Express, Django
Database Management: Techniques for managing databases effectively.
Version Control: Using Git for collaborative development.
.
Get started with these courses
Skills: Full Stack Developer, Java, Tech Skills for FSD, Team Work, Communication, Resume Building, Portfolio, Job Search Strategies
View Course
Skills: HTML/CSS, JavaScript, Frontend Frameworks, Backend Technologies, Database Management, API Development and Integration, Version Control, Responsive Design Principles, Testing and Debugging, Deployment and CI/CD Practices, Problem Solving,
View Course
Skills: Web page development using HTML and CSS
View Course
Skills: e-commerce Website, Project on HTML and CSS
View Course
Skills: Advanced Topics of Angular7
View Course
Skills: Intermediate topics of Angular7
View Course
Skills: AngularJS To Angular7, Typescript, Data Types, Classes, Objects, Interfaces, Generics, Angular7 Components, Templates, Styles, Angular7 Modules, Angular7 Decorators
View Course
Skills: Applications: Ping Pong Game & Color Picker
View Course
Skills: HTML Fundamentals and Document Structure, Semantic HTML for better accessibility and SEO, Creating and Styling web forms, Knowledge of Integrating Multimedia Elements
View Course
Skills: CSS, Website Styling, CSS Syntax, CSS Selectors, Inline CSS, Internal CSS, External CSS, CSS Border, CSS Background, Box Model, CSS Comments, CSS Editors
View Course
Skills: JavaScript Basics, Data Types, Control Structures, Functions, DOM Manipulation, Event Handling, Error Handling, JSON, Asynchronous Programming, APIs, Debugging
View Course
Skills: HTML Basics, CSS Fundamentals, JavaScript Essentials, Development Environment Setup, Create React App, Modern JavaScript Features, Core React Concepts, JSX, Component Management, State Management, Building React Applications.
View Course
Skills: HTML Fundamentals, Web Page Formatting, Using HTML Tags, Creating and Customizing Websites, Table Creation & Manipulation, Rowspan & Colspan Concepts, HTML Forms Development, Creating Login/Registration Forms, Enhancing Website Performance
View Course
Skills: CSS, CSS Box Model, Web Design Basics, Web Page Presentation, Web Page Layout, Colors And Fonts, CSS Border, CSS Padding, CSS Margin, Applying Borders From Different Directions, Hands-On CSS Implementation, Creating And Designing Web Pages
View Course
Skills: Interactive Web Application Development, Digital Clock Project, Calculator Project, To-Do List Application, Client-Side Scripting, HTML & CSS Integration, Web Page Dynamic Behaviour, Hands-On JavaScript Implementation, JavaScript Fundamentals
View Course
New
Skills: Full Stack Developer, Java, Tech Skills for FSD, Team Work, Communication, Resume Building, Portfolio, Job Search Strategies
View Course
Skills: HTML/CSS, JavaScript, Frontend Frameworks, Backend Technologies, Database Management, API Development and Integration, Version Control, Responsive Design Principles, Testing and Debugging, Deployment and CI/CD Practices, Problem Solving,
View Course
Skills: Web page development using HTML and CSS
View Course
Skills: e-commerce Website, Project on HTML and CSS
View Course
Skills: Advanced Topics of Angular7
View Course
Skills: Intermediate topics of Angular7
View Course
Trending
Skills: AngularJS To Angular7, Typescript, Data Types, Classes, Objects, Interfaces, Generics, Angular7 Components, Templates, Styles, Angular7 Modules, Angular7 Decorators
View Course
Skills: Applications: Ping Pong Game & Color Picker
View Course
Popular
Skills: HTML Fundamentals and Document Structure, Semantic HTML for better accessibility and SEO, Creating and Styling web forms, Knowledge of Integrating Multimedia Elements
View Course
Skills: CSS, Website Styling, CSS Syntax, CSS Selectors, Inline CSS, Internal CSS, External CSS, CSS Border, CSS Background, Box Model, CSS Comments, CSS Editors
View Course
Skills: JavaScript Basics, Data Types, Control Structures, Functions, DOM Manipulation, Event Handling, Error Handling, JSON, Asynchronous Programming, APIs, Debugging
View Course
Skills: HTML Basics, CSS Fundamentals, JavaScript Essentials, Development Environment Setup, Create React App, Modern JavaScript Features, Core React Concepts, JSX, Component Management, State Management, Building React Applications.
View Course
Skills: HTML Fundamentals, Web Page Formatting, Using HTML Tags, Creating and Customizing Websites, Table Creation & Manipulation, Rowspan & Colspan Concepts, HTML Forms Development, Creating Login/Registration Forms, Enhancing Website Performance
View Course
Skills: CSS, CSS Box Model, Web Design Basics, Web Page Presentation, Web Page Layout, Colors And Fonts, CSS Border, CSS Padding, CSS Margin, Applying Borders From Different Directions, Hands-On CSS Implementation, Creating And Designing Web Pages
View Course
Skills: Interactive Web Application Development, Digital Clock Project, Calculator Project, To-Do List Application, Client-Side Scripting, HTML & CSS Integration, Web Page Dynamic Behaviour, Hands-On JavaScript Implementation, JavaScript Fundamentals
View Course
Learner reviews of the Free Full Stack Web Development Courses
Our learners share their experiences of our courses
Meet your faculty
Meet industry experts who will teach you relevant skills in artificial intelligence
Mr. Faizan Parvez
Mr. Faizan Parvez
Frequently Asked Questions
What will I learn in these free full-stack web development courses?
These free full-stack web development training courses cover HTML, CSS, JavaScript, jQuery, React, Angular, front-end development, and end-to-end full-stack concepts. You also get exposure to backend technologies, database management, API development and integration, version control, responsive design, testing and debugging, deployment, and CI/CD practices.
Are these free full-stack web development courses for beginners a good starting point?
Yes. Many of these best free full-stack web development courses are tagged BASICS, and the collection also includes beginner, intermediate, and advanced filters. That makes it useful whether you are starting with HTML, CSS, and JavaScript or building toward framework and full-stack skills.
Why do learners see these as some of the best free full-stack web development courses?
These free full-stack web development courses online bring core web skills and applied project work into one learning path. You move from HTML, CSS, and JavaScript basics into React, Angular, end-to-end development, and project-based learning, which gives you a more complete foundation than learning isolated topics one at a time.
What front-end skills will I build in these free full-stack web development training courses?
You learn HTML fundamentals, semantic HTML, accessibility and SEO basics, web forms, multimedia integration, CSS syntax, selectors, borders, backgrounds, the box model, layout styling, and JavaScript skills such as DOM manipulation, event handling, JSON, APIs, asynchronous programming, and debugging.
Do these free full-stack web development courses online include React and Angular?
Yes. These best free full-stack web development courses online with certificates include React JS Tutorial and Angular 7 courses at beginner, intermediate, and advanced levels. The React course covers JSX, component management, state management, and building React applications, while the Angular track covers TypeScript, components, templates, modules, decorators, and advanced Angular topics
Are project-based lessons included in these free full-stack web development courses with certificates?
Yes. The collection includes JavaScript Projects, Building Games using JavaScript, E-commerce Website with HTML and CSS, Create an IPL Theme Landing Page with CSS and HTML, Front End Web Development Essentials, and Full Stack Web Development with MERN Stack. These courses add hands-on work, such as building a digital clock, a calculator, a to-do list, browser games, landing pages, and an e-commerce site.
Will I learn end-to-end full-stack concepts in these free full-stack web development training programs?
Yes. End-to-End Full-Stack Web Development covers HTML and CSS, JavaScript, frontend frameworks, backend technologies, database management, API development and integration, version control, responsive design principles, testing and debugging, deployment, and CI/CD practices. That gives you a broader view of how complete web applications are built and shipped.
Do these free full-stack web development courses online cover practical JavaScript work beyond basics?
Yes. These free full-stack web development courses for beginners include Introduction to JavaScript, JavaScript Projects, and Building Games using JavaScript. Together, they cover functions, control structures, DOM work, events, debugging, and applied projects such as a digital clock, calculator, to-do list, ping pong game, and color picker.
Do these best free full-stack web development courses online with certificate help with career preparation?
Yes. The collection includes Roadmap to Java Full Stack Developer, which covers full-stack developer skills, Java, teamwork, communication, resume-building, portfolio work, and job-search strategies. That makes the learning path useful not only for technical skills but also for preparing for entry into developer roles.
Will I get a certificate after completing these free Full Stack Web Development courses?
Yes, you will get a certificate of completion for Full Stack Web Development courses after completing all the modules and cracking the assessment. The assessment tests your knowledge of the subject and badges your skills.
How much do these free Full Stack Web Development courses cost?
It is the entirely free courses list from Great Learning Academy. Anyone interested in learning the basics of Full Stack Web Development can get started with these courses.
Is there any limit on how many times I can take these free courses?
Once you enroll in the Full Stack Web Development courses, you have lifetime access to it. So, you can log in anytime and learn it for free online.
Why choose Great Learning Academy for these free Full Stack Web Development courses?
Great Learning Academy provides these Full Stack Web Development courses for free online. The courses are self-paced and help you understand various topics that fall under the subject with solved problems and demonstrated examples. The courses are carefully designed, keeping in mind to cater to both beginners and professionals, and are delivered by subject experts. Great Learning is a global ed-tech platform dedicated to developing competent professionals. Great Learning Academy is an initiative by Great Learning that offers in-demand free online courses to help people advance in their jobs. More than 5 million learners from 140 countries have benefited from Great Learning Academy's free online courses with certificates. It is a one-stop place for all of a learner's goals.
What are the steps to enroll in these Full Stack Web Development courses with certificates?
Enrolling in any of the Great Learning Academy’s courses is just a one-step process. Sign-up for the courses, you are interested in learning through your E-mail ID and start learning them for free online.
Will I have lifetime access to these free Full Stack Web Development courses?
Yes, once you enroll in the courses, you will have lifetime access, where you can log in and learn whenever you want to.
Media spotlight and awards
-
Wharton Online Kickstarts the First Cohort for Its 12-Week Advanced Digital Marketing and Growth Strategies Program in Collaboration With Great Learning
12 Jun 2023
Read Article
-
3 ways women can reach the C-suite even though research shows the odds are against them
10 Sep 2022
Read Article
-
Helping High School Students Develop Real-Life Tech Skills
29 Jun 2022
Read Article
-
How this leader is morphing education to meet the needs of today’s economy
23 Jun 2022
Read Article
-
How Upskilling Can Help You Advance in Your Career
27 May 2022
Read Article
-
OPINION: Companies will be more likely to retain top talent by investing in employees’ professional growth and development
29 Mar 2022
Read Article
-
Learning opportunities will cultivate a talented, motivated workforce
15 Feb 2022
Read Article
-
Great Learning Collaborates with Wharton Online to Expand Access to Premier Business Courses
14 Feb 2022
Read Article
-
The Great Resignation & The Future Of Work: Mohan Lakhamraju Of Great Learning On How Employers and Employees Are Reworking Work Together
09 Jan 2022
Read Article
-
Hispanic Heritage Month: Great Learning celebrates the inspiring stories of resilience and courage of its Hispanic American Learners
28 Sep 2021
Read Article
-
Read more